Output 3cb416dd8e7f6c31f30b034398099c4dac42c4eaa00c258b5be034bcdc259009:1

value
34561772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aea98fd05e1f8c9a9a843ca43e81240232b66cf OP_EQUAL
address
3BSLb1GtLrpLLSuumFgyapgbskz41EjkZq
transaction
3cb416dd8e7f6c31f30b034398099c4dac42c4eaa00c258b5be034bcdc259009
spent
true